Technical Problem

Traditional welding methods are ill-suited to the complex structure of anti-clogging slag discharge gate valves and the unstable welding quality caused by uneven heat capacity, including initial path deviation, energy control lag, and unpredictable thermal deformation.

Method used

Employing an integrated mechanical and sensing structure, including a floating gripper, a monocular vision camera, a contact temperature sensor, and an arc signal acquisition unit, it actively compensates for thermal deformation by generating a forward-looking thermal capacity coefficient sequence and a multi-dimensional response model, and adjusts the welding path and energy in real time.

Benefits of technology

It achieves precise alignment of the welding path, control of penetration depth, and suppression of thermal deformation, significantly improving the consistency of welding quality and dimensional accuracy.

Abstract

The invention relates to a welding device and a welding method for production of an anti-blocking slag discharging gate valve, and belongs to the technical field of automatic welding, the welding device comprises a welding base, a valve body clamping table is arranged on the surface of the center of the welding base, and the valve body clamping table comprises floating clamping jaws which move towards each other or away from each other along parallel linear guide rails; a contact type temperature sensor is embedded in the inner side contact surface of the floating clamping jaw; the gantry type moving frame is installed above the welding base and comprises a cross beam moving in the first direction set by the welding base and a welding head sliding seat installed on the cross beam and moving in the second direction in the length direction of the cross beam. And the lifting electric cylinder is vertically mounted on the welding head sliding seat and is used for realizing lifting in the vertical direction. The welding torch is ensured to be accurately aligned with the center of a welding seam all the time.
